EffectiveArrows
Requirements:
- Spout
Features:
Toggle between arrow types by left clicking or if you are using the SpoutCraft launcher you can use the , and . keys to cycle forward and backwards through arrow types. GUI for users using the SpoutCraft launcher.
Seven unique arrow types:
- Normal: Just the standard arrow, uses one arrow per shot.
- TNT: Explodes on contact, by default uses one arrow and one tnt per shot.
- Lightning: Strikes area with lightning on contact, by default uses one arrow and one diamond per shot.
- Fire: Lights hit area on fire, by default uses one arrow and one wool per shot. Now emits smoke when flying!
- Iron: does four damage instead of two, by default uses one iron ingot and one arrow per shot.
- Diamond A.K.A Razor: does six damage, by default uses one diamond and one arrow per shot. They are razor sharp!
- Smoke: Releases a cloud of smoke upon hitting something, by default uses one gunpowder.
Permissions (These are super perms):
The use of permissions can be toggled on/off in the config file if off it will allow players to use allowed arrow types (specified in config) while ops can use all. If permissions are enabled the use of arrows is based on the following nodes, note these are the Bukkit-integrated super perms so you cannot use third party permission plugins like permissions: EffectiveArrow.use.explosive EffectiveArrow.use.lightning EffectiveArrow.use.flaming EffectiveArrow.use.iron EffectiveArrow.use.razor EffectiveArrow.use.smoke Or use EffectiveArrow.use.* to use all arrows! I highly recommend using bpermissions for managing super perms.
Notes:
The arrow effect works both on contact with entity and blocks; however with blocks there is a small delay. I would be more than happy to implement new features/arrow types if they are well balanced and the requests are well thought out and politely phrased.
